Toronto to Hamilton (81 km)


Stefi in Toronto, taking pictures

First we got Stef´s bike at Charlies Bikeshop and after some adjustments she was ready to go. The way out of Toronto was better than into Toronto and I must say, Toronto was a nice stay. 
Again, it was along the lake and it was through a green ans lush parclandscape the whole way. Hard to believe but true. It were either parcs or living areas looking like parcs. It seemed as if all wealthy citizens of Canada live along that lakeshore, so beautiful and sometimes big are the houses.
Again we enjoyed wonderful sunshine, light wind from the side so for Stefi it was not too tough. For Katrin and me it was like a little walk, it showed us how fit we have become during these last weeks.
As usuall we had our little lunchbreak about half way in Oakville. While we were sitting and enjoying salad and coffee, 2 buses arrived. They were painted with slogans: Change and Hudak! Its election time in Ontario, this week the vote will take place and the candidates are shaking every voters hand they can reach. So here, Mr. Hudak bought flower for someone, about 10 photografers and 2 TV stations covered the uneventful event and thé candidate shook exactly those hands that make good pictures: A handicapped person, a women with her baby, a very beautiful lady but no sweaty bikers like me! Funny to watch. I didn´t like the guy, he looked at me and he seemed unreal and not himself.
Looking for a hotel in Hamiltoon proved to be very tough, traveling with 3 in a party requires either two rooms or more beds in the room. Surprisingly most b&B on the way are full and even the hotels are extremly well booked, so today we were really lucky to find a place to stay in a hotel. And even the bikes had to come up to the room to stay with us overnight!
